WCSD Superintendent finalist removes his name from consideration
Dr. Christopher Bernier has now been removed from consideration

RENO, Nev. (KOLO) - One of the five finalists under consideration to be the next superintendent of the Washoe County School District has removed his name from consideration for the position.
Dr. Christopher Bernier has now been removed from consideration, and will now be replaced by Dr. Paul LaMarca, the Chief Student and Family Supports Officer for the WCSD, as a finalist.
“We committed to the Board of Trustees that we would bring forward five qualified candidates for their consideration as they make this important decision,” said Dr. Walter Cooper, a consultant for McPherson and Jacobson. “It is common for candidates to decide to pursue other opportunities and remove their names from consideration. Fortunately, following our extensive national search, we had a number of very qualified and worthy candidates to present to the Board of Trustees. We are proud to add Dr. Paul LaMarca’s name to the list for consideration, and excited to bring these five qualified candidates forward to the Board and the community.”
Trustee Jeff Church expressed concern on the change in finalists saying that he was specifically told that there would be no replacement. Church also said that there had been suggestions that the list of finalists would be limited to four, not five.
He continued:
“As an elected Trustee supporting transparency, I want this public now rather than be found out later via a public document request or other means.
My second concern is that I question if Dr LaMarca meets the minimum qualifications (see below and attached)
Dr LaMarca’s resume reflects a PhD in Philosophy, hardly related to education as seems to be required. I see no record that he has a Master’s.
I had asked for a wider net in open meeting discussions and was rebuffed. Allowing an applicant in without an Educational degree or any Master’s would seem unfair to other possible applicants that did not apply based on the requirements.”
